Handover for eng sync: Velora tracing rollout is at 80%. Span propagation works across the Ostler gateway; the billing service still drops trace headers on retries — fix is in review. Dashboards live in the Quarrel console. Sampling set to 10% until storage costs settle. On-call notes are in the Pellis wiki. The tracing admin vault opens with the recovery passphrase below.

vault phrase of kawep-bajog = novath-normir-istwyn-druok-zorok-eliok-novmir-quenvan-gilys

Finance Review Summary — Corvane Product Line Pricing

Prepared for sales leads.

Our review of the Corvane line shows current list prices sit roughly 8% below comparable offerings, while gross margin has slipped to 31% due to component cost inflation. We recommend a staged increase: 4% at the next catalog refresh, with a further 3% contingent on renewal rates holding. Discount authority should be tightened to 10% without director approval. Volume customers will receive advance notice. The rationale tied to our broader plans is noted below.

board note of tahog-yagef: Headcount on the Ralael team goes from 9 to 80 by the end of April. Gross margin on Ralael came in at 15 percent against a plan of 5 percent.

## 7.8.1 — Planner defaults reverted

The Marrowbase query planner regression introduced in 7.8.0 (hash joins chosen for small sorted inputs) is addressed by reverting the cost-model defaults to their 7.7 values. No schema changes; affected query plans recover on restart. Release builds should ship with the planner settings below.

settings of fahag-haduf:
[ulaox]
port = 8443
region = south-2
host = ulaox.lumiccorp.internal
timeout_ms = 500
retries = 8